Sources: Oswalt throwing for teams — Roy Oswalt is back in play. — Oswalt, a free-agent right-hander, threw bullpen sessions for the Philadelphia Phillies last week and the Boston Red Sox this week, according to major-league sources. — He is scheduled to throw for two additional teams, one on Friday, one source said.

Source: Wood to say goodbye after final K … “Kid K” likely went out in fitting fashion: with a strikeout. — After sources said Friday that Chicago Cubs pitcher Kerry Wood would retire after making one last appearance, he whiffed the Chicago White Sox's Dayan Viciedo in the eighth inning and promptly left the game.

Justin Verlander loses no-hit bid in 9th, shuts out Pirates — DETROIT — Justin Verlander came within two outs of his third no-hitter, allowing only Josh Harrison's ninth-inning single in the Detroit Tigers' 6-0 win over the Pittsburgh Pirates on Friday night.
